A 47-year-old woman has been charged with drink-driving after she was pulled over by police while dropping children home from school.
The incident occurred 2.12pm Wednesday May 26, where it will be alleged the Warnbro woman was driving a Toyota Commuter bus east along Gilmore Avenue in Leda.
Police said at the time of the offence, she was driving a bus full of children who were being conveyed home from school.
The West Australian report she allegedly returned a blood-alcohol reading above 0.1 per cent which is twice the drink-drive limit.
The woman will appear in Rockingham Magistrate’s Court June 29.
